Abstract
In sanctioning administrative violations, the correct adoption of sanctioning forms and remedial measures against administrative violations is strategically vital. There have currently been wide ranges of overlap in the sanctioning forms and remedial measures for the acts “offending the honor and dignity.” This paper analyses the overlap and inconsistency in the sanctioning forms and remedial measures among the decrees concerning the acts “offending the honor and dignity.”
